    Introducing children to the letter Q is crucial during the ages of 4-8, as it predominantly aids in their overall literacy and language development. The letter Q, though less frequently used than some other letters, plays a unique role in enriching a child's vocabulary. Words starting with or featuring this letter, such as “queen,” “quick,” and “quilt,” often introduce young learners to more colorful and expressive language. Understanding and recognizing the letter Q also fosters improved decoding skills, helping children while they engage in early reading tasks that are essential for academic success.

    Furthermore, teaching the letter Q lays the groundwork for proper phonetic patterns, as it is almost always follow by the letter U in the English language. This reinforces foundational grammar rules. Introducing age-appropriate fun activities, like finding the letter Q in classroom activities or creating arts and crafts related to Q-anchor words, can spark curiosity and promote active learning. Moreover, parental involvement during this phase encourages positive reinforcement, confidence-building, and an environment where learning extends beyond the classroom. Therefore, focusing on the letter Q is instrumental for young learners to build their literacy skills, setting a solid baseline for future educational achievements.
